Anyone know of a source of rechargeable N Cells?

I just fired up my old HP28s calc. from a pwr supply,....and it's fine...needs batteries though.
 
Didn't that line use standard 1.5 volt alkaline N cells? You can find N Size 1.2 volt NiCD batteries that are rechargeable but they are 1.2 volts. The calculator uses 3 in series so you would come up .9 volt shy. Anyway, Radio Shack carries both and I would think any Batteries Plus store would carry both.
